Started by Angie Quigley 5 years, 8 months ago

Today, November 18th, Governor Andy Beshear announced that all private schools are to cease in-person instructionbeginning November 23. Middle and high schools are to remain in remote instruction until Jan 4th while elementary schools may reopen on Dec 7 if their county is not in the red zone.

We, the following parents, fully support LCA continuing in person instruction. The school has faithfully followed CDC guidelines, complied with all health department regulations and passed inspections with excellence!

We are confident in the schools ability with all the implemented safety measures to continue providing excellent education. While we realize the board may have the final vote on this, we earnestly ask that the leadership consider the majority of the parents wishes. Virtual instruction has been offered for any family requiring added safety and should continue to be. However, for families who chose to sign waivers to attend school, we still maintain that our child's/children's education is most successful when in person.

In Christ We Stand.
